Review: Hawaiian Gingerade

Posted: Jul 18, 2012 at 12:00 AM (Last Updated: Mar 18, 2013 at 9:19 AM)
Big Island Organics Hawaiian Gingerade is basically a ginger-infused bottle of lemonade -- and it’s a good one at that. The USDA Organic certified product has a simple list of ingredients, including water, lemon juice, fresh-pressed Hawaiian ginger juice, and agave nectar. Using Hawaiian yellow ginger provides a nice way to bolster the authenticity of the product. Plus, the ingredient adds a nice hit of heat to the mix, helping to cut the tartness of the base lemonade flavor. The agave has been added at just the right level (there are 17 grams of sugars per 8 oz. serving), giving the drink sweetness but not overwhelming your palate. We definitely like this approach, especially since the flavor is ultimately something that is very smooth and well balanced. In terms of the packaging and design, the eye immediately goes to the words “Hawaiian Gingerade” and skips over the brand logo. That’s probably not the best thing in the world, but the product’s Hawaiian theme does create something memorable for the consumer to come back to (although we bet they’d be hard pressed to remember the name). Regardless, continuing to develop the branding would be a good thing. Overall, a very nice start for Big Island Organics.
